From 9439ac7f761a8e318f2d92b0a0fb58a3e68b7e83 Mon Sep 17 00:00:00 2001 From: Kevin Veen-Birkenbach Date: Thu, 2 Oct 2025 12:22:49 +0200 Subject: [PATCH] fix(web-app-xwiki): raise XWiki container resources and align YAML formatting - Set cpus=1.0, mem_reservation=1g, mem_limit=2g, pids_limit=1024 - Keep LTS image/tag templating and Postgres type - Normalize spacing/alignment for readability Reason: Tomcat/XWiki needs >1 GB; low limits caused slow boots/502 upstream not ready. Conversation: https://chatgpt.com/share/68de5266-c8a0-800f-bfbc-de85262de53e --- roles/web-app-xwiki/config/main.yml | 16 ++++++++++------ 1 file changed, 10 insertions(+), 6 deletions(-) diff --git a/roles/web-app-xwiki/config/main.yml b/roles/web-app-xwiki/config/main.yml index 1bb9975f..5695249d 100644 --- a/roles/web-app-xwiki/config/main.yml +++ b/roles/web-app-xwiki/config/main.yml @@ -2,16 +2,20 @@ credentials: {} docker: services: redis: - enabled: false + enabled: false database: - enabled: true - type: postgres + enabled: true + type: postgres xwiki: - image: xwiki - version: lts-<< defaults_applications[web-app-xwiki].docker.services.database.type >>-tomcat - name: xwiki + image: xwiki + version: lts-<< defaults_applications[web-app-xwiki].docker.services.database.type >>-tomcat + name: xwiki backup: no_stop_required: true + cpus: 1.0 + mem_reservation: 1g + mem_limit: 2g + pids_limit: 1024 volumes: data: "xwiki_data" features: